Professional Documents
Culture Documents
Lab 01 SE (Project Definition Template)
Lab 01 SE (Project Definition Template)
VERSION HISTORY
Document
Date Document Revision History Document Author/Reviser
Version
April 28th, 2019 1.0 Initial draft Usama Javid , Jaleed Mahmood
,Sidra Mahmood
APPROVALS
Document
Date Approver Name and Title Approver Signature
Version
April 30th, 2019 1.0 Sir Danish Khattak , Project Sponsor and
Director IT
(i)
Online Airline Travel Agency Application– Project Definition Document
TABLE OF CONTENTS
1. Purpose_____________________________________________________________________________1
2. Problem/Opportunity__________________________________________________________________1
3. Project Goal__________________________________________________________________________1
4. Project Objectives____________________________________________________________________1
5. Project Scope________________________________________________________________________1
6. Key Stakeholders_____________________________________________________________________1
7. Outcomes/Success Criteria_____________________________________________________________1
9. Risks_______________________________________________________________________________2
Online Airline Travel Agency Application – Project Definition Document Table of Contents
1. PURPOSE
This Project Definition Document provides a brief overview of Application software for management of Logistic
Company to promote a shared understanding of it before a more detailed Plan, Schedule, and Budget is
prepared.
2. PROBLEM
The web based “Airline Reservation System” Project is an attempt to stimulate the basic concepts of airline
reservation system. The system enables the customer to do the things such as search for airline flights for two
travel cities on a specified date, choose a flight based on the details, reservation of flight and cancellation of
reservation.
The system allows the airline passenger to search for flights that are available between the two travel cities,
namely the “Departure city” and “Arrival city” for a particular departure and arrival dates. The system displays all
the flight’s details such as flight no, name, price and duration of journey etc.
After search the system display list of available flights and allows customer to choose a particular flight. Then
the system checks for the availability of seats on the flight. If the seats are available then the system allows the
passenger to book a seat. Otherwise it asks the user to choose another flight.
To book a flight the system asks the customer to enter his details such as name, address, city, state and Credit
card number and contact number. Then it checks the validity of card and book the flight and update the airline
database and user database. .
3. PROJECT GOAL
To develop fully automated software that solve any managerial difficulty i.e. It gives every information about the
seat position including the accommodated personnel, it also provide fully automated billing of the personnel.
.
4. PROJECT OBJECTIVES
Maintaining safe records.
Project will be completed through recruitment of a professional team and the provision of good quality
custom-designed travel packages, catering to the client's particular needs.
Designing a user interactive interface of application.
Creation of an efficient algorithm that has Flight Schedules, Ticket Prices and fuel accountability
features in it.
Minimizing errors of the information recorded in the system while entering to the system.
Achieve maximum functionalities that are cost and time effective.
5. PROJECT SCOPE
The developed system will facilitate online booking.
Displays a detailed list of available flights and make a "Reservation" or Book a ticket on a particular
flight.
Cancel an existing Reservation.
Keep customer records.
Flight destinations and their prices.
Provides an online menu on flight schedules.
Show alternative links to other partner airlines and will have page dedicated to customer queries and
replies
6. KEY STAKEHOLDERS
Globetrotter Management.
Client Company Management.
Investors.
Customers.
7. OUTCOMES
Project is a success given that the system brings ease in managing records of information regarding employees
and reduces financial risk in the business. Also improves the management of resources like time and money.
8.1 Assumptions
Weather conditions remain ideal.
8.2 Constraints
With a larger database of content it's very hard to improve time complexities.
Application may not respond to requests in a timely manner only if there is load on server
Passenger cannot transfer his/her reservation from one flight to another flight.
.
9. RISKS
End users are moderately committed to use the project.
Requirements are fully understood
The project team is inexperienced with the technology to be implemented
All customer constituencies do not agree on the importance of the project to be built.
2,00,000/-
Approver Signature: